<p><strong>Age 3+</strong></p><p> </p><p><strong>Peek Inside a Fairy Tale: The Nutcracker - Usborne</strong><br />One magical Christmas night, a little girl’s Nutcracker doll come to life! Peek through the pages to follow their adventures in this enchanting book.</p><p> </p><p><strong>Merry Christmas! - Kane Miller</strong><br />Celebrate the glories of Christmas with every page turn as the beautiful illustrations change before your eyes through the magic of Venetian window technology.</p><p> </p><p><strong>Pop-Up 'Twas the Night Before Christmas - Usborne</strong><br />This classic Christmas poem is brought to life in a burst of color and detail as you turn each page to see a 3-dimensional scene emerge. Peek inside a cozy house, all ready for Christmas, marvel at Santa and his reindeer, flying across the sky and revel in the magic of Christmas.</p><p> </p><p><strong>Christmas Stories for Little Children (H) - Usborne</strong><br />A collection of six stories taken from Young Reading Series One titles "Stories of Snowmen" and "Stories of Santa." Featuring stories of fake Santas, stolen diamonds and a best-dressed Snowman competition. Perfect for cozying up with and reading aloud on cold winter nights.</p>
